Responsibilities
- Assist clients with daily living activities including bathing, dressing, and meal preparation
- Provide companionship and emotional support to seniors
- Monitor client health status and report changes to care team
- Transport clients to appointments and social activities
- Perform light housekeeping tasks and medication reminders
- Follow personalized care plans with attention to detail
- Maintain accurate care documentation
Qualifications
- Minimum 1 year professional caregiving experience
-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) or Home Health Aide (HHA) certification preferred
- Valid Washington State driver's license and reliable vehicle
- CPR/First Aid certification
- Ability to lift 50 pounds and stand for extended periods
- Clear background check and TB test
- Excellent communication skills and empathy
- Flexibility to work weekends and holidays
